Output fae2acc1b2411f99df560f034091c5699b9ebf65c8d9b67da2626872b5052ced:505

value
376564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e09eb3e322af10725a0b027be075847b7f05082 OP_EQUAL
address
3QrFSStXw6bEfatjTA4pw2GLgR2Npf7syy
transaction
fae2acc1b2411f99df560f034091c5699b9ebf65c8d9b67da2626872b5052ced
confirmations
155898
spent
true

1 Sat Range